INTERNATIONAL. Experienced travel retail and airport commercial revenues executive and consultant Andrew Ford has been elected Chair of Airports Council International (ACI) World Business Partners (WBP) programme.

Ford is the Founder and CEO of Hong Kong-based Paccaya Resources, which advises airports on improving non-aeronautical revenues. He was Vice President, Global Business Development for DFS Group from 2006 to 2016 and before that CEO of Tax Free World Association (1999-2006)

The WBP programme provides a unique platform for businesses to interact with the airport industry, build a network of airport key decision makers and explore new business opportunities.

ACI membership comprises 1,853 airports in 173 countries, allowing World Business Partners an excellent way of connecting with airports worldwide. The WBP programme has an Advisory Board made up of representatives from each ACI region.

Ford is also a member of the ACI Asia-Pacific Task Force COVID-19 and has been on the board of the ACI Asia Pacific WBP programme for a number of years. Additionally, he is a member of the ACI World Economics Standing Committee and of its newly created Airport Non-Aeronautical Revenues and Activities sub-committee.
